Job Description

CME Group is seeking an experienced Software Engineer III. The selected candidate will join the Enterprise Credit team in Belfast to innovate and lead the development of enterprise applications using Java, cloud, and automation technologies. This role involves working with Google Cloud Platform, Argo workflows, Kubernetes, Docker, and Jenkins. The successful candidate will drive success, work on various projects, and develop new skills, contributing to system design, software development, and technical solutions.
Good To Have:
  • Experience of financial markets/exchange space and working with financial applications
  • Demonstrable development experience with Spring Boot
  • Demonstrable database development experience, in particular Oracle or PostgreSQL
  • Experience of Continuous Deployment pipelines and Cloud operations
  • Experience using Confluence, JIRA, or other Atlassian tools
Must Have:
  • Become an SME in the domain, contributing to system design and collaborating with various teams to build fit for purpose platforms.
  • Design, develop, test, deploy, maintain and improve software.
  • Provide mentoring and technical direction to development, helping to identify technical solutions to realize design.
  • Completes research and conducts POCs on new technologies.
  • Participates in CICD development pipelines, contributing to modern test and delivery techniques.
  • Take initiative and be responsible for technical solutions to application and cloud challenges.
  • Strong knowledge of core Java skills, with demonstrable experience.
  • Ability to write clean, bug-free code that is easy to understand, and easily maintainable.
